RIIZE becomes first K-pop idol group to perform at Austin City Limits Music Festival

RIIZE proved their growing global popularity at a music festival in the United States.

On October 4, RIIZE performed at the Austin City Limits Music Festival held at Zilker Park in Austin, Texas, becoming the first K-pop idol group ever invited to the event.

The group performed on stage for about an hour, performing various hit tracks including "Boom Boom Bass," "Siren," "Get a Guitar," and more. The members performed powerfully with handheld microphones, interacting with the crowd.

Their explosive opening immediately captured the audience. The group greeted the crowd warmly, saying, “We’re happy to be here with so many world-class artists.”

The setlist featured a lineup of hits, including “Boom Boom Bass,” “Love 119,” “Impossible,” and “Talk Saxy,” for a total of 13 songs that captivated local fans. Throughout the show, RIIZE focused on connecting with the audience. During “Show Me Love,” they encouraged a natural singalong, and the combination of live vocals and fan chants created an electrifying atmosphere.

RIIZE closed the show by saying, “Thanks to everyone who enjoyed the performance with us until the end. We were able to finish strong. It’s a memory we’ll never forget.”

Meanwhile, RIIZE has been confirmed to perform at Lollapalooza South America 2026, scheduled for March 14 in Argentina, March 15 in Chile, and March 21 in Brazil.
